Bmi relaunches domestic lounge at Heathrow

26 Apr 2010 by BusinessTraveller

Bmi has unveiled its refurbished lounge at Heathrow T1 for passengers travelling within the UK and Ireland, dubbed The London Room.

The space “shares key design features” with Bmi’s recently opened international lounge within the same terminal (see online news June 6, 2009 for a review), such as black flock wallpaper and black mirrored glass tiling around the entrance and exits. There are also images of “unusual London scenes” including Borough Market and Camden Lock, and bespoke wallpaper featuring London symbols such as the Beefeaters and black taxis.

The work area has been improved with six PCs and free wifi access throughout, and a new food menu offers continental breakfast until 11am, daytime snacks, cakes served from 4pm (with chocolate fudge, and lemon and blackcurrant drizzle being this month’s choices), “coffee to go”, and retro British sweets including lemon sherbets. 

Washrooms have also been refurbished, and now offer Miller Harris Citron handwash. Guests who are in the lounge between 4pm and 6pm on April 26-28 will be able to sample The Bergamot, a tea created by Lyn Harris, founder of Miller Harris.

The London Room is available to Gold and Silver Diamond Club members, and customers travelling on Felixible Economy and Economy Extra tickets.
